Fernvale is a town and locality in the Lockyer Valley Region, Queensland, Australia. It is located on the Brisbane River, approximately 45 kilometres (28 mi) south-west of the Brisbane central business district. Gatton is a town and locality in the Lockyer Valley Region, Queensland, Australia. It is located on the Lockyer Creek, approximately 90 kilometres (56 mi) west of the Brisbane central business district.
